Analysis

Egypt recorded 18,068 1000 USD for australia —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import value in 2018. That is the highest value across all 22 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 57.6% on the previous year and up 227.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, australia —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import value in Egypt peaked at 18,068 1000 USD in 2018 and was at its lowest, 3 1000 USD, in 1999.

Egypt ranks 7th of 101 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
